ABOUT US The Woodland Trust is the UK’s leading woodland conservation charity.  We want to see a UK rich in native woods and trees, for people and wildlife. The Trust aims to engage and inspire people about woods and trees to help us meet our vision of creating, restoring and protecting woodland. THE ROLE This is a new role, responsible for managing all grant aspects of Outreach Grant programmes. The role will initially focus on the Emergency Tree Fund but will cover other programmes as and when they are developed, maximising grant income.
